The stain reaction requires the presence of only two identical or similar metal ions in different oxidation states to generate the intense blue color. For example, colorless solutions of Fe3+(CIO.)J and K. Fe+(CN)6 can be mixed to produce the bright blue color. The ferritin stain uses an antibody specific for the well-characterized iron-protein complex that binds iron for storage and transport. It is clear from our results [1] that the distribution of ferritin immunoreactivity and Perls positivity are different. Ferritin immunoreactivity has a wider distribution than Perls ' positivity does. This difference in distribution cannot be explained by the differences in solubility as implied by Bizzi et al. Differences in distribution may represent differences in reaction rates for different forms of iron. Calibrating response curves for tissue sections by using polychromatic diffuse light to obtain quantitative measurements of iron concentration is complex and was well beyond the requirements of our study, as discussed elsewhere (Thulborn et al. , poster presented at the annual meeting of the Society of Magnetic Resonance in Medicine, 1989). It was not intended to imply that ferritin does not react with the Perls stain but rather to show that the specific protein ferritin is present in chronic hemorrhage. None of the assumptions implied in the letter of Bizzi et al. were made or were necessary for this work. Others [2] have suggested that a positive Perls stain should not be used to imply that ferritin only is present. The brain contains a sizable pool of iron that is not characterized biochemically and that likely reacts with this stain. Animal models of iron metabolism will be an important component of detailed biochemical analysis of all iron pools. CT and MR Imaging Findings of Lymphangioleiomyomatosis Involving the Uterus and Pelvic Cavity

Lymphangioleiomyomatosis (LAM) is a rare idiopathic disease and this is characterized by a proliferation of abnormal smooth muscle cells in the lungs and in the lymphatic system of the thorax and retroperitoneum. MR and CT of tuberous sclerosis: linear abnormalities in the cerebral white matter.

A review of MR and CT images in five patients, 8 months to 22 years old, diagnosed as having tuberous sclerosis, revealed linear abnormalities in the cerebral white matter. A linear abnormality connecting a subependymal nodule to a subcortical lesion was shown in two patients as an area of hypointensity on T1-weighted MR images and as an area of hyperintensity on T2-weighted images. Pathognomonic MR imaging findings in Balo concentric sclerosis.

Irregular, concentric zones of increased signal on T2-weighted cranial MR imaging studies may strongly suggest Balo concentric sclerosis (BCS), a rare but recognized variant of multiple sclerosis. Differentiating BCS from multiple sclerosis or neoplasm can be difficult clinically, but MR imaging findings noted in this case may be pathognomonic.
